What’s New on the UPPAbaby Mesa V3?

The Mesa V3 introduces some smart and stylish upgrades that improve comfort and ease of use. Here’s a closer look at what’s changed:

  • Larger Full-Coverage Canopy
    Offers even more sun protection for your baby than previous models.

  • Mesh Peek-a-Boo Window with Cover
    Lets you check in quietly while improving airflow on warmer days.

  • UPF 50+ Sun Protection
    Built-in sun shielding gives added peace of mind when out and about.

  • 25 Headrest Positions
    A major upgrade from just 4 on the Mesa V2. This provides a more precise fit as your baby grows, supporting safety and comfort.

  • Magnetic Buckle Holders
    A small but meaningful improvement. These magnets keep the harness out of the way while you place your baby in the seat.

  • New Color Options
    UPPAbaby has refreshed the fabric styles to match their modern, premium look.

Key Features That Stay the Same

While the V3 introduces welcome changes, it keeps the trusted features that made the Mesa V2 a favorite:

  • 5-point harness with no rethreading required

  • Ergonomic carry handle for easy transport

  • Compatible with Vista and Cruz strollers without adapters

  • Removable, machine-washable fabrics

  • European belt routing for secure, baseless installation

  • FAA-approved for use on airplanes

  • Same base design with:

    • SMARTSecure™ installation system

    • Auto-retracting LATCH connectors

    • Bubble level indicators

    • Adjustable foot for a better vehicle fit

Stroller Compatibility: What Works With the Mesa V3?

If you're already using UPPAbaby gear, the Mesa V3 will fit right in. It connects directly to the Vista and Cruz strollers with no adapters needed. It’s also compatible with the Minu and Ridge strollers when paired with separate adapters.

Outside of the UPPAbaby system, compatibility is more limited. However, a few brands do offer adapters for the Mesa V3, including:

  • Thule Urban Glide 1, 2, and 3 (Single, Double, and 4-Wheel) with Thule’s universal adapter

  • BOB Single Strollers (2016 and newer) with the BOB adapter

  • Mima Xari, Xari Sport, and Zigi with Mima adapter

  • Veer Cruiser and Cruiser XL (All-Terrain and City versions) with Veer’s car seat adapter

If you plan to mix and match brands, just make sure to confirm adapter availability first.

Size, Weight, and Specs

The Mesa V3 is the same size and weight as the V2, so you won’t notice a difference in how it fits in your car or feels to carry. However, there’s one important update: the maximum weight limit is now 30 pounds, compared to 35 pounds on the V2. The 32-inch height limit remains the same.

This lower weight capacity might seem like a drawback, but most babies outgrow their infant seat due to height or torso length before hitting the weight limit. Remember, your baby’s head should stay at least 1 inch below the top of the seat shell.

Mesa V3 Specs:

  • Usage: 4 to 30 lbs, up to 32 inches

  • Carrier Weight: 9.9 lbs

  • Base Weight: 9 lbs

  • Carrier Dimensions: 25.8" L x 17" W x 23" H

  • Carrier on Base: 28" L x 17" W x 25" H

  • Base Dimensions: 20.8" L x 14.5" W x adjustable height (9.8–12.8")

What Comes After the Mesa V3?

Once your baby has outgrown the Mesa V3—whether by height, weight, or when their head is less than one inch from the top of the seat—it’s time to move on to the next stage: a convertible car seat.

Convertible seats are designed to stay in the car. They’re bigger, heavier, and don’t attach to strollers, but your baby is ready to sit in the stroller seat at this stage anyway. Many parents now opt for rotating convertible car seats, which swivel toward the car door to make loading and unloading much easier on your back.
